Local Harvest Grocery will celebrate its grand opening on Saturday from 10 a.m.-5 p.m. at 3148 Morganford (near the Tin Can Tavern). Local Harvest is notable for its support of locally produced grocries. That's not too surprising: Owner Patrick Horine also runs the Tower Grove Farmers' Market.
